How the catalog works
What is an agent skill?

A folder with a SKILL.md inside — instructions, and often scripts and assets, that an AI agent loads when the task matches. Claude Code, Codex, Cursor and Copilot all read the same format, so one skill usually works across them.

Where does this catalog come from?

We read 660 source repositories straight from their file trees rather than from submitted listings — what you see is what is actually published. 98 repositories were rejected because they advertise skills but contain none: link lists, not folders.

Why is there no install counter?

Because install counts live in the registry that serves `npx skills add`, and that is not ours — publishing a number we cannot verify would be worse than showing none. Instead we show where a skill comes from and whether attention around its source is actually growing, measured from our own weekly snapshots.

Do you deduplicate?

Yes, and it matters more than expected. Aggregator repositories republish the same skill in several places — one source carried 6,317 SKILL.md files for 2,001 actual skills. We collapse by folder name and keep the canonical copy, so the catalog counts things, not copies.
